Abstract
The utility model relates to a kind of aerosol generating device and its application methods, including sequentially connected lip contact-segment (1), cigarette accommodating section (2) and bringing-up section (12) with cavity (6), the junction of cigarette accommodating section (2) and bringing-up section (12) is provided with dismountable Internal baffle (4), the main air flow passage (8) of convex is provided on Internal baffle (4) and along the circumferentially equally distributed secondary airflow hole (9) in Internal baffle (4) edge, the outer wall of bringing-up section (12) is enclosed with metal tube (5), connection is connected with main air flow passage (8) air-flow in one end of metal tube (5), the other end passes through outer baffle (7) and is connected with external air flow, outer baffle (7) is detachably connected on the one end of bringing-up section (12) far from cigarette accommodating section (2), outer baffle is provided with ventilation hole (11 on (7) ), the outside of cigarette accommodating section (2) and metal tube (5) is enclosed with thermal insulation layer (3).Utility model device design is simple, and production is easy.

Technical field
The utility model belongs to novel tobacco technical field, is related to a kind of aerosol generating device and its application method.
Background technique
The ignition temperature of traditional cigarette is generally 900 DEG C or so, can generate containing harmful chemical component (such as in combustion process
Multiring aromatic hydrocarbon) flue gas, also will cause environmental pollution.Nearest decades, major tobacco company, the world is all in exploitation a new generation
Tobacco product or substitute of tobacco, it is desirable to be able to reduce tobacco bring to the maximum extent on the basis of meeting consumer demand
Harm.Low temperature cigarette be by heating (temperature be lower than 500 DEG C) rather than burning tobacco, toast out the fragrance matter in tobacco, because
This will not generate the harmful substance and side-stream smoke that cigarette is generated by high-temp combustion, be the important development direction of the following tobacco business
One of.
PM company has developed the electrically heated cigarette smoking system patented technology of diversified forms.For example, electricity disclosed in EP1927146 is inhaled
Cigarette system, including special electric heating cigarette and a reusable lighter.Electric heating cigarette is by tobacco column, tubulose mistake
The composition such as filter, filtering plug, adsorbent, flavoring agent.Reusable lighter includes shell, power supply, heating device, control
Circuit etc..The characteristics of smokeless tobacco system is can to aspirate common cigarette, does not need specially-made tobacco product, makes
It is more cheap with cost.
The Eclipse board cigarette of RJR company exploitation substantially uses charcoal to heat pipe tobacco, rather than the pipe tobacco that burns.In pipe tobacco
One end, heat-barrier material packaging carbon can balancedly be heated to tobacco cartridge.When smoker smokes, hot-air is just released by cigarette
The ingredient and glycerine of pipe tobacco are released, environment flue gas can be reduced 90%.Heating material of the JT company to smoke-free tobacco product
It is studied, a kind of heating material that can be reduced carbon monoxide release amount of exploitation is mainly made of calcium carbonate and adhesive.
The operating temperature of the heating material can be such that carbon monoxide production quantity greatly subtracts less than 1000 DEG C, substantially less than other materials
It is few.
The research and development that the cigarette that do not burn heats in China are also increasingly popular, but are all limited to the charcoal heating mode of RJR company substantially
With the tubular type heating mode of PM company, innovative heating method is few.Which also limits China to heat the cigarette market that do not burn
Development.The cigarette IQOS product in addition, most popular heating currently on the market is not burnt just must due to being heated using central tubular
The thin slice arranged radially in cigarette need be asked;As the unordered arrangement in traditional tobacco can make heating source be not easy to be inserted into cigarette, and
And it will cause a degree of damage of heating source.
Utility model content
The utility model provides a kind of aerosol generating device and its application method, and it is uneven to efficiently solve cigarette heating
It is even, the high problem of cigarette processing request.
The utility model first aspect is related to a kind of aerosol generating device, including with the sequentially connected lip of end to end system
The junction of contact-segment 1, cigarette accommodating section 2 and the bringing-up section 12 with cavity 6, cigarette accommodating section 2 and bringing-up section 12 is provided with can
The Internal baffle 4 of disassembly is provided with the main air flow passage 8 of convex on Internal baffle 4 and is circumferentially uniformly distributed along 4 edge of Internal baffle
Secondary airflow hole 9, the outer wall of bringing-up section 12 is wound with metal tube 5, and company is connected with 8 air-flow of main air flow passage in one end of metal tube 5
It connects, the other end passes through outer baffle 7 and is connected with external air flow, and outer baffle 7 is detachably connected on bringing-up section 12 far from cigarette accommodating section 2
One end, be provided with ventilation hole 11 on outer baffle 7, the outside of cigarette accommodating section 2 and metal tube 5 is enclosed with thermal insulation layer 3.
In the utility model preferred embodiment, the shape of 8 protrusion of main air flow passage is triangle, cone or needle
Shape is so that it is convenient to which cigarette is inserted into cigarette accommodating section 2 and is fixed on Internal baffle 4.
In the utility model preferred embodiment, main air flow passage 8 is located at the center point of Internal baffle 4.
In the utility model preferred embodiment, Internal baffle 4 is equipped with the groove 10 that can accommodate cigarette, main air flow passage
8 are located in groove 10.
In the utility model preferred embodiment, Internal baffle 4 is equipped with can accommodate cigarette centered on main air flow passage 8
Groove 10, setting groove 10 can fix cigarette, slide it not, while can also make main air flow passage 8 and time airflow hole 9
In thermal current can accurately enter designed position.
In the utility model preferred embodiment, outer baffle 7 is mainly used for fixed carbon rod, takes off it not from cavity 6
It falls, the ventilation hole 11 being arranged on outer baffle 7 supports burning and the conveying air of carbon rod for being connected with outside air.
In the utility model preferred embodiment, outside air is entered in metal tube 5 by outer baffle 7, in metal tube 5
The burned carbon rod of air heated, form thermal current, then by the entrance pipe tobacco of main air flow passage 8 and it added
Heat, while hot-air caused by carbon rod burning, the cigarette of cigarette is entered by secondary airflow hole 9 along cigarette edge circumferencial direction
Paper periphery is entered in pipe tobacco by cigarette paper, and main air flow passage 8 and time airflow hole 9 carry out heating to cigarette and generate flue gas, most
It is aspirated eventually by lip contact-segment by smoker.
The utility model second aspect is related to a kind of method for heating cigarette, using described in the utility model first aspect
Aerosol generating device, include the following steps:
A, by the cavity of cigarette insertion cigarette accommodating section 2, Internal baffle 4 is detachably connected on to the end of cigarette;
B, by the cavity 6 of carbon rod insertion bringing-up section 12, it is separate that outer baffle 7 is then detachably connected on bringing-up section 12
One end of cigarette accommodating section 2;
C, carbon rod is lighted, cigarette is heated.
In the utility model preferred embodiment, cigarette is to heat do not burn cigarette or end points lit cigarettes.
The utility model is using hot air mode to the heating of cigarette, this adds with common carbon rod heating and tubular type
Heat is all different.Due to flowing of the hot-air in cigarette be it is relatively uniform, to the heating effect of cigarette each region
There is no temperature gradient difference, more evenly to the smoke components heating on pipe tobacco or thin slice, cigarette sets but also heating is not burnt
It counts simpler, direct.
Further, since the device is without the pipe tobacco insertion heating head as IQOS, thus do not need in cigarette thin slice or
Pipe tobacco also can be used in strict accordance with arranged radially, common traditional cigarette.
The beneficial effects of the utility model are as follows:
1, cigarette is fixed on Internal baffle by the utility model by main air flow passage, passes through heat generated in metal tube
Air heats cigarette, due to flowing of the hot-air in cigarette be it is relatively uniform, to cigarette each region
Heating effect does not have temperature gradient difference, more evenly to pipe tobacco heating.
2, the utility model is not inserted into heating head using the pipe tobacco as IQOS, does not need the thin slice being inserted into cigarette
Or pipe tobacco, in strict accordance with arranged radially, common traditional cigarette also can be used.
3, main flume comes from produced by the clean hot air cigarette of the metal tube wound on bringing-up section outer wall
, therefore CO in main flume etc. greatly reduces from carbon-point imperfect combustion noxious products.
4, utility model device design is simple, and universality is strong, and production is easy, easy to use, convenient for promoting.
